2. Key Differences Analysis

Apple iPhone 12 Pro Advantages:

  • Superior Performance: The A14 Bionic chip provides significantly faster processing power, making the iPhone 12 Pro ideal for demanding applications, gaming, and multitasking.
  • Better Display: The OLED display offers richer colors, deeper blacks, and higher brightness for a more visually appealing experience, especially outdoors.
  • Advanced Camera System: The triple-lens camera system with telephoto and wide-angle lenses provides more versatility, while the superior video recording capabilities and advanced features like OIS and RAW support enhance creative control.
  • Premium Build Quality: The iPhone 12 Pro likely uses premium materials, resulting in a more durable and luxurious feel.
  • Software Ecosystem: iOS offers a polished and user-friendly experience, along with timely software updates and strong integration with other Apple devices.

Xiaomi Redmi Note 10 5G Advantages:

  • Longer Battery Life: The significantly larger battery provides much better endurance, especially for users who consume a lot of media or play games.
  • Higher Refresh Rate Display: The 90Hz display offers smoother scrolling and animations, enhancing the overall user experience.
  • Reverse Charging: The ability to charge other devices is a convenient feature for users who often find themselves in situations where others need a power boost.
  • Fingerprint Sensor: Offers a more convenient way to unlock your phone.
  • More Affordable: Generally, Redmi phones are budget friendly.

Trade-offs:

  • Choosing the iPhone 12 Pro means sacrificing battery life and a higher refresh rate display for superior performance, camera capabilities, and display quality.
  • Choosing the Redmi Note 10 5G means sacrificing performance, camera versatility, and build quality for longer battery life and a smoother display experience at a lower price point.
